Understanding Airport Security Protocols

Air travel regulations are critical for ensuring the safety and efficiency of all travelers. From the moment you step into an airport,Importance of Complying With Air Travel Regulations Articles you are subject to a series of security measures designed to prevent threats and facilitate a safe travel environment.

Key Airport Security Measures

  1. Prohibited Items: Airports have strict rules about what can be carried on board. The Transportation Security Administration (TSA) provides a detailed list of prohibited items on their official website.

  2. Luggage Screening: All checked and carry-on baggage must go through screening processes to detect prohibited items or substances.

  3. Personal Screening: Travelers must undergo personal screening, which includes walking through a metal detector and sometimes a full-body scanner.

  4. Identification Verification: Particularly in international airports, travelers must provide valid identification. This could be a passport, visa, or another government-issued ID, depending on the destination.

Special Considerations for International Travel

International travel often requires additional security checks and documentation. Travelers may need to show visas or proof of vaccinations, depending on their destination. The U.S. Department of State’s Travel website offers resources and advice for international travelers, including entry requirements.

Onboard Conduct and Regulations

Once past security, travelers must adhere to specific protocols during the flight. These rules are in place to ensure the safety and comfort of all passengers and crew.

In-Flight Rules to Follow

  • Seat Belt Usage: Passengers must wear seat belts when instructed by the flight crew.
  • Electronic Devices: Regulations regarding the use of electronic devices during flights must be followed. Most airlines allow the use of mobile devices in airplane mode, but larger devices like laptops must be stowed during takeoff and landing.
  • Compliance with Crew Instructions: Flight attendants provide safety instructions and are authorized to give orders to maintain order and safety on the plane.

The Importance of Compliance

Non-compliance with air travel regulations can lead to severe consequences. Disruptive behavior or failure to follow the crew's instructions can result in fines, bans from airlines, or even arrest upon landing. According to the International Air Transport Association (IATA), incidents of unruly passenger behavior increased by 34% in 2017 compared to the previous year.

Consequences of Non-Compliance

Violating airport or airline regulations can lead to various penalties:

  • Detainment and Interrogation: Suspicious or unruly behavior can lead to detainment by airport security or law enforcement.
  • Legal Repercussions: Depending on the nature of the violation, legal charges could be filed, leading to fines or other penalties.
  • Travel Restrictions: Serious or repeated offenses might result in being placed on a no-fly list or facing long-term bans from certain airlines.
